CA’s alternative-energy program under scrutiny
October 15, 2013 by Los Angeles Times
October 15, 2013, Los Angeles, CA – A sprawling but little-known state energy program is being put under the microscope after it spent $1.6 billion last year on a myriad of energy-efficiency and alternative-energy projects.
State agencies have invested in milk trucks that run on cow manure, power plants fueled by ocean tides and artificial photosynthesis for powering vehicles and buildings. READ MORE
